Descripción
Ragulator complex protein LAMTOR3 is an integral subunit of the lysosomal Ragulator complex that functions as a critical activator of the mTORC1 pathway in response to amino acid and nutrient signaling LAMTOR3 is required for the localization of Rag GTPases to the lysosomal surface, which facilitates the recruitment of mTORC1 and its activation upon nutrient availability Beyond its role in nutrient sensing, LAMTOR3 regulates lysosomal positioning and intracellular trafficking processes Dysregulation of LAMTOR3 disrupts mTOR signaling and has been linked to cellular growth defects, metabolic disorders, and tumor progression Studies highlight its role in maintaining energy balance and cell survival under stress conditions LAMTOR3 also participates in immune cell responses, as mTORC1 signaling is vital for T-cell activation and differentiation Its involvement in nutrient sensing and cellular homeostasis underscores its importance in both normal physiology and disease pathogenesis
